Do Sacred and Holy weapon enhancements stack?

Vargo

First Post
I'm referring to the sacred enchantment in Libris Mortis. Basically, it gives +1d6 damage versus undead, +2d6 versus evil outsiders, and makes the weapon good aligned. It's a +1 enhancement bonus. Holy is a +2 weapon enhancement, gives +2d6 damage against evil creatures, and makes the weapon good aligned.

I'm also curious if it would stack with Evil Outsider Bane. I'm currently planning ahead for my character's dwarven waraxe - the eventual goal (unless somebody has a better suggestion) is:

+5 Adamantine Keen Sacred Holy Evil Outsider Bane Dwarven Waraxe

Vargo said:
And we're going up against lots of outsiders. Be afraid.

If it's specifically demons, say, drop a point of enhancement bonus for Chaotic Outsider Bane as well.

If it's a mixture of devils, demons, and other evil outsiders, what you've got is fine :)

Although if you're fighting a lot of outsiders, I'd think you'd want silver or cold iron rather than adamantine. Or perhaps a Metalline ability?

Metalline abilities? What are those?
 

Metaline is a +1 enhancement that lets you change the material the weapon is made of on command. From anything to anything, long as it's metal.
